Went outside of my comfort zone and stepped into Taj Fine Indian Cuisine. Virtually empty when I went...plenty to choose from at the hot table! I got the 2 entree with rice plate ($9.99and the Garlic Naan ($2.99). I ordered the Lamb Curry and the Tandoori Chicken, then decided to also order the Karahi Chicken ($4.99for tomorrow. Piled HIGH, the smells assailed my nose when I opened the container. The vegetables were crisp, the sauces thick, and the meat cooked to fall-apart perfection. The Curry showed that the Naan was a necessary addition, as the spices were absolutely on point!! The Tandoori Chicken was in large chunks, and tasty and milder than the Curry. The rice was cooked perfectly...all I could do to finish my items, but I still have my Karahi Chicken for lunch. They even threw in a Julab Gamun ball for dessert! If you want an authentic Indian eating experience, eat at Priyas and pay the $$$ price, BUT if you want extremely taste-worthy food at a good $ price... go to Taj.

Taj has sort of a cafeteria-style ordering system with metal trays, plastic utensils, & fill your own cups.As a newbie, I tried the butter chicken and goat curry along with some cheese naan. The goat curry was OK (it had a lot of bones), but the butter chicken and naan were superb. Prices were reasonable given the generous portions (I couldnt finish).There are a few lingering reminders of the old Pizza Factory, but overall the atmosphere is pleasant & relaxed with Indian decor and music. The staff is very nice and welcoming, especially for first timers.
